1,500 MW Tipaimukh project in the North East1,500 MW Tipaimukh hydroelectric power project located in Manipur and Mizoram .
The committee turned down a proposal for the diversion of 1,550 hectares of forest land required for the project in Mizoram at its last meeting in August.
"This project requires 24,329 hectares of forest land, which is more than one-fifth of the total 118,184 hectares of forest land diverted for execution of 497 hydel project in the entire country after the Forest Conservation Act came into force," according to the minutes of the committee meeting that have just been made public.
The Central Electricity Authority gave the project its techno-economic clearance in July 2003, while the public investment board gave its approval in January 2006.
The environment clearance was granted by the environment ministry in October 2008.
The project has faced opposition from civil society, conservationists and residents of the area.
The Foreign
Investment Promotion Board has cleared gold-loan company Muthoot Finance’s
proposal to set up white-label ATMs in the country.
Muthoot, which had received the RBI nod for the plan in
June, is expected to set up its first batch of ATMs next month in one of the
southern States.
The company, which has also sought RBI’s permission to
set up a bank, has plans to establish 9000 ATMs across the country in the next
three years. The first 1000 would be set up in the next one year.
A company press note said 65 per cent of the ATMs would
be located in semi-urban and rural areas in order to increase financial
inclusion.
The white-label would be of different types: standalone,
through-the-wall, drive-in, mini and moving ATMs. They would be placed at
strategic locations such as shopping areas, bus-stands, cinema theatres and
schools.
White-label ATMs will not sport the label of any bank and each transaction will be charged a small fee. An ATM costs Rs 5-6 lakh and the operating cost is upwards of Rs 10,000 a month.
Tata Communications Payment Solutions (TCPS), a
wholly owned subsidiary of Tata Communications, is the first company to
launched first white label ATM (WLA) at Chandrapada, a tier-V town near Mumbai.
It has been branded 'Indicash' by the company.
TCPS has got the license from Reserve Bank of India
(RBI) to launch white label ATM operations last month under scheme ‘B’ of the
central bank.
In scheme ‘B’ the WLA licensee has to setup a minimum of
5,000 ATMs per year for three years
In this scheme for every two ATMs
installed in tier-III to tier-VI centers the company will be able to install
one ATM in tier-I and tier-II centers.
Odisha Gramya Bank to open 500 new branches
Odisha Gramya Bank plans to open 500 new branches in 13 districts of the state to extend banking facilities in rural areas.
This was stated by General Manager of the bank, M K Patra while inaugurating a loan recovery and credit linkage mela here yesterday.
Patra stressed the need for strong credit linkage to explore opportunities in goatery and poultry farming in Mayurbhanj district through women Self Help Groups (SHGs).
After Vibrant Gujarat, it is Vivah now, Kisan next week!
After Gujarat Chief Minister Narendra Modi launched the
biennial Vibrant Gujarat Global Investors’ Summit in 2003, the very word
“vibrant” has gone viral across the State and event organisers continue to tag
their programmes with this word to cash in on its appeal .
On Friday, actor Karishma Kapoor inaugurated the
three-day “Vibrant Vivah”, claimed to be India’s largest wedding festival, in
Ahmedabad. State Tourism Secretary Vipul Mittra was the guest of honour on the
occasion.
In Gujarat, such a large exhibition on the theme of
weddings has been organised for the first time. Gems and jewellery, boutiques,
wedding dress designers, contemporary fashion, tours and travels, wedding
destinations, mehendi, tattoo and nail artists, wedding cards and gifts, spas
and beauticians, hair artists and saloons are all there.
Vettel captures Italian Grand Prix pole
World champion Sebastian Vettel captured pole position on
Saturday in a Red Bull one-two for the Italian Grand Prix.
Vettel posted a fastest lap of 1 minute 23.755 seconds
at Monza for his fourth pole of the season on Sunday’s grid.
Teammate Mark Webber was 0.213 seconds behind, with
Sauber’s Nico Huelkenberg a surprise third ahead of the Ferraris of Felipe
Massa and Fernando Alonso and Mercedes driver Nico Rosberg.
India, UK form green energy
India and the UK have formed a green energy forum to enhance and acclerate activities in clean energy.
UK Minister for Department of Energy and Climate Change Baroness Verma said--
"The launch of Indo-UK Green Energy Forum would enhance and accelerate Indo-UK activities in clean energy.
It will help in introducing long-term and sustainable commercial collaboration in clean energy and especially with a reference to power and energy sector.
